#dd6319 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#dd6319 is composed of 86.7% red, 38.8% green and 9.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 55.2% magenta, 88.7%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 22.7 degrees, a saturation of 79.7% and a lightness of 48.2%. #dd6319 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c632 with #bb0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6600.

● #dd6319 color description : Vivid orange.
The hexadecimal color #dd6319 has RGB values of R:221, G:99, B:25 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.55, Y:0.89,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14508825.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0401 is the darkest color, while #fefaf7 is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e7a78 is the less saturated color, while #f05e06 is the most saturated one.
